Diflucan, known by its generic name fluconazole, is a widely used antifungal medication. It is effective against various fungal infections, including yeast infections, athlete's foot, and ringworm. When considering alternatives to Diflucan, several analogues come to mind. These include:

  • Itraconazole (Sporanox): This medication is used for treating various fungal infections, including aspergillosis, histoplasmosis, and certain types of dermatitis. Itraconazole works by inhibiting the synthesis of ergosterol, a critical component of fungal cell membranes. While it shares a similar mechanism of action with Diflucan, itraconazole is often used for more severe or systemic infections.

  • Ketoconazole (Nizoral): This antifungal medication is effective against a range of fungal infections, including those caused by yeast. Ketoconazole works by disrupting the synthesis of ergosterol, leading to cell membrane instability and ultimately, cell death. However, due to its potential for liver toxicity, ketoconazole is generally reserved for topical use or specific systemic infections under close medical supervision.

  • Voriconazole (Vfend): Voriconazole is a broad-spectrum antifungal agent used to treat serious fungal infections, including those caused by resistant strains. It offers a broader spectrum of activity compared to Diflucan and is often used in cases where other treatments have failed.

  • Terconazole (Terazol): This medication is primarily used for the treatment of vaginal yeast infections. It works locally in the vagina to combat fungal infections, offering a targeted approach with minimal systemic absorption.

Diflucan stands out among these analogues for its broad spectrum of activity, oral bioavailability, and relatively favorable side effect profile. It is often the preferred choice for treating uncomplicated yeast infections and certain types of systemic fungal infections due to its efficacy and safety profile.

In medical practice, Diflucan is utilized for a variety of conditions. It is commonly prescribed for:

  • Vaginal yeast infections: Diflucan is highly effective in treating vulvovaginal candidiasis, offering a single-dose regimen for uncomplicated cases.

  • Systemic infections: Due to its broad spectrum of activity, Diflucan is used to treat systemic infections such as candidemia, disseminated candidiasis, and certain types of fungal meningitis.

  • Prophylaxis: In high-risk patients, such as those undergoing chemotherapy or organ transplantation, Diflucan is used prophylactically to prevent fungal infections.

  • Dermatological infections: Diflucan is effective against various dermatophyte infections, including athlete's foot and ringworm.
